Physical Characteristics
Yorkie Poos vary in size, appearance, and coat type, depending upon their genetic family tree. Below is a table showcasing the common physical qualities of Yorkie Poos:
TraitDescriptionHeight7 to 15 inchesWeight4 to 15 poundsCoat TypeCurly or wavy, similar to a PoodleCoat ColorBlack, brown, gold, or a mix of colorsLifespan12 to 15 years
The Poodle moms and dad adds to the hypoallergenic quality of Yorkie Poos, making them a terrific option for allergy victims. In spite of their small size, these dogs are energetic and vibrant, requiring regular exercise to keep them healthy and happy.

Taking care of a Yorkie Poo needs a commitment to their physical and psychological well-being. Here are some important aspects to consider:
Grooming
Yorkie Poos typically inherit a non-shedding coat, which necessitates routine grooming. Here's a grooming schedule:
Grooming TaskFrequencyBrushing2-3 times a weekBathingEvery 4-6 weeksNail TrimmingEvery 2-4 weeksEar CleaningWeekly
Grooming not just keeps their coat healthy however likewise reduces the threat of matting and skin problems.

Health Considerations
Like all pet breeds, Yorkie Poos may face specific health problems inherited from their parent types. Below is a summary of typical health issues:
Health IssueDescriptionDental ProblemsProne to oral decay and gum illnessPatellar LuxationDislocated kneecap triggering movement problemsHip DysplasiaGenetic condition affecting hip jointsAllergiesDelicate skin and food allergic reactions
Regular veterinary check-ups can help in early detection and management of these possible issues.
